What is the esignature lawfulness for export in Mexico

The esignature lawfulness for export in Mexico refers to the legal framework that recognizes electronic signatures as valid and enforceable in business transactions. This framework is established under the Mexican Electronic Signature Law, which aligns with international standards, ensuring that electronic signatures can be used for various documents, including contracts and agreements. This law provides clarity on the requirements for an electronic signature to be considered valid, emphasizing the importance of consent, integrity, and authenticity in digital transactions.

Legal use of the esignature lawfulness for export in Mexico

The legal use of esignatures for export in Mexico is governed by the principles outlined in the Mexican Electronic Signature Law. For an electronic signature to be legally binding, it must meet specific criteria, including the signatory's intent to sign, the integrity of the signed document, and the ability to verify the signer's identity. Businesses should be aware of these requirements to ensure that their electronic signatures are valid and enforceable in legal contexts.

Examples of using the esignature lawfulness for export in Mexico

Examples of using the esignature lawfulness for export in Mexico include:

  • Signing export contracts electronically between Mexican companies and international partners.
  • Completing customs documentation that requires signatures for export shipments.
  • Executing non-disclosure agreements (NDAs) electronically to protect sensitive information during negotiations.
  • Finalizing sales agreements for goods exported from Mexico to other countries.

These examples illustrate the versatility and efficiency of electronic signatures in facilitating international trade and business operations.
